Defining Sleep Deprivation
Sleep deprivation, at its core, signifies a state where an individual consistently obtains less sleep than their body physiologically requires. The exact amount of sleep needed varies from person to person, largely influenced by genetic factors, age, and lifestyle. Practically speaking, this deficit accumulates over time, creating what is often referred to as a sleep debt. Still, most adults require around 7-9 hours of quality sleep per night to function optimally Small thing, real impact..

Exploring the False Statements: Separating Fact from Fiction
Let's break down some common statements about sleep deprivation and dissect their accuracy:
Statement 1: "Sleep deprivation only affects your mood and energy levels."
- Why This Is False: This statement drastically underestimates the broad impact of sleep deprivation. While mood swings and fatigue are immediate and noticeable effects, the consequences extend to various bodily systems. Chronic sleep loss impairs cognitive functions like memory, concentration, and decision-making. On top of that, it weakens the immune system, increasing susceptibility to infections and chronic diseases. Long-term sleep deprivation is linked to a higher risk of developing serious health conditions, including cardiovascular disease, diabetes, and obesity.
Statement 2: "You can quickly adapt to sleep deprivation; your body gets used to it."
- Why This Is False: The human body doesn't truly "get used to" sleep deprivation in a way that negates its negative effects. While some individuals might experience a temporary perceived adaptation, where they feel less tired despite consistent sleep loss, this is more likely a form of masking the symptoms. The underlying cognitive and physiological impairments persist, even if they aren't immediately apparent. Long-term, chronic sleep deprivation continues to inflict damage on various bodily functions, regardless of whether one feels subjectively "used to it."
Statement 3: "Getting just a few hours of sleep on weekdays is fine as long as you catch up on the weekend."
- Why This Is False: While catching up on sleep during the weekend might alleviate some of the immediate fatigue caused by weekday sleep deprivation, it's not a sustainable or healthy solution. The body doesn't simply "reset" its sleep debt with a few extra hours of sleep. Consistent sleep deprivation disrupts the body's natural circadian rhythm, making it harder to fall asleep and stay asleep. To build on this, the irregularity in sleep patterns can lead to "social jetlag," where the body's internal clock is misaligned with the social clock, resulting in poorer overall health outcomes.
Statement 4: "Sleep aids are a safe and effective long-term solution for sleep deprivation."
- Why This Is False: Sleep aids, whether over-the-counter or prescription, can offer temporary relief from insomnia and promote sleep. That said, they are not a long-term solution for addressing chronic sleep deprivation. Many sleep aids come with potential side effects, including daytime drowsiness, dizziness, and cognitive impairment. Beyond that, they can be habit-forming, leading to dependence and withdrawal symptoms upon cessation. Addressing the underlying causes of sleep deprivation through lifestyle changes, improved sleep hygiene, or medical intervention is crucial for a sustainable solution.
Statement 5: "If you can fall asleep quickly, you're not sleep-deprived."
- Why This Is False: Falling asleep quickly, sometimes within just a few minutes of lying down, can actually be a sign of sleep deprivation. A healthy, well-rested individual typically takes 10-20 minutes to fall asleep. When severely sleep-deprived, the body is so desperate for rest that it enters sleep mode almost immediately. This rapid sleep onset is not an indication of healthy sleep patterns but rather a symptom of exhaustion.
Statement 6: "Sleep deprivation only affects adults."
- Why This Is False: Sleep deprivation affects individuals of all ages, from infants to the elderly. In fact, children and adolescents are particularly vulnerable to the negative consequences of sleep loss due to their developing brains and bodies. Sleep deprivation in children can lead to behavioral problems, difficulty concentrating in school, impaired immune function, and increased risk of obesity. Similarly, sleep deprivation in older adults can exacerbate age-related cognitive decline and increase the risk of falls and accidents.
Statement 7: "You can train yourself to function on very little sleep."
- Why This Is False: While some individuals may believe they have adapted to functioning on minimal sleep, research consistently demonstrates that cognitive and physical performance suffers even when people subjectively feel fine. The ability to perform complex tasks, reaction time, memory, and decision-making are all negatively impacted by chronic sleep restriction. Trying to "train" oneself to function on less sleep is not only ineffective but also potentially dangerous, especially when performing tasks that require alertness and focus, such as driving.
Statement 8: "Counting sheep is the best way to fall asleep."
- Why This Is Mostly False: The effectiveness of counting sheep as a sleep aid is highly individual and not universally applicable. For some, the monotonous act of counting can be relaxing and help to clear the mind of racing thoughts. Even so, for others, it can be counterproductive, leading to increased mental activity and frustration when sleep doesn't come easily. More effective relaxation techniques for promoting sleep include deep breathing exercises, progressive muscle relaxation, and guided imagery.
The Science Behind Sleep Deprivation
Sleep deprivation triggers a cascade of physiological changes within the body. It disrupts the hormonal balance, affecting the production of hormones like cortisol (stress hormone), melatonin (sleep hormone), and ghrelin and leptin (appetite hormones). This hormonal imbalance can lead to increased stress, disrupted sleep-wake cycles, and altered eating patterns.
Beyond that, sleep deprivation impairs the brain's ability to consolidate memories and process information. During sleep, the brain strengthens neural connections and transfers information from short-term to long-term memory. When sleep is restricted, this process is disrupted, leading to difficulty learning and remembering new information It's one of those things that adds up..
The immune system is also significantly affected by sleep deprivation. Sleep is crucial for the production of cytokines, proteins that help fight inflammation and infection. Chronic sleep loss weakens the immune system, making individuals more susceptible to illnesses and infections.
Identifying Sleep Deprivation: Recognizing the Symptoms
Recognizing the signs of sleep deprivation is the first step towards addressing the problem. Common symptoms include:
- Excessive daytime sleepiness: Feeling tired and drowsy throughout the day, even after adequate sleep.
- Difficulty concentrating: Trouble focusing on tasks and maintaining attention.
- Memory problems: Difficulty remembering things and learning new information.
- Irritability and mood swings: Feeling easily frustrated, anxious, or depressed.
- Impaired judgment: Making poor decisions and taking unnecessary risks.
- Reduced reaction time: Slower reflexes and delayed responses.
- Increased susceptibility to illness: Frequent colds, infections, and other health problems.
Strategies for Combating Sleep Deprivation
Addressing sleep deprivation requires a multifaceted approach that focuses on improving sleep hygiene, addressing underlying medical conditions, and making lifestyle changes The details matter here..
- Establish a regular sleep schedule: Go to bed and wake up at the same time each day, even on weekends, to regulate the body's natural circadian rhythm.
- Create a relaxing bedtime routine: Engage in calming activities before bed, such as taking a warm bath, reading a book, or listening to soothing music.
- Optimize your sleep environment: Make sure your bedroom is dark, quiet, and cool.
- Avoid caffeine and alcohol before bed: These substances can interfere with sleep.
- Exercise regularly: Physical activity can improve sleep quality, but avoid exercising too close to bedtime.
- Manage stress: Practice relaxation techniques, such as meditation or yoga, to reduce stress and promote sleep.
- Address underlying medical conditions: If you suspect you have a sleep disorder, such as sleep apnea or insomnia, consult a doctor for diagnosis and treatment.
- Consider cognitive behavioral therapy for insomnia (CBT-I): This type of therapy can help you identify and change negative thoughts and behaviors that are interfering with your sleep.

Sleep Deprivation and Specific Populations
The impact of sleep deprivation can vary depending on factors such as age, occupation, and underlying health conditions. Let's consider a few specific populations:
- Students: Students often experience sleep deprivation due to demanding academic schedules, extracurricular activities, and social pressures. This can lead to decreased academic performance, impaired cognitive function, and increased risk of mental health problems.
- Healthcare Workers: Healthcare professionals, especially those working night shifts, are at high risk of sleep deprivation due to long hours and irregular schedules. This can impair their judgment, increase the risk of medical errors, and compromise patient safety.
- Shift Workers: Individuals who work rotating or night shifts often struggle with sleep deprivation due to disruptions in their circadian rhythm. This can lead to increased risk of accidents, chronic diseases, and mental health problems.
- Older Adults: Older adults may experience age-related changes in their sleep patterns, such as difficulty falling asleep and staying asleep. This can lead to daytime fatigue, cognitive decline, and increased risk of falls and accidents.
Long-Term Consequences of Chronic Sleep Deprivation
Chronic sleep deprivation can have significant and far-reaching consequences for both physical and mental health. Some of the long-term risks associated with chronic sleep loss include:
- Cardiovascular Disease: Increased risk of high blood pressure, heart attack, stroke, and other cardiovascular problems.
- Diabetes: Impaired glucose metabolism and increased risk of type 2 diabetes.
- Obesity: Disrupted appetite hormones and increased risk of weight gain and obesity.
- Mental Health Problems: Increased risk of depression, anxiety, and other mental health disorders.
- Weakened Immune System: Increased susceptibility to infections and chronic diseases.
- Cognitive Decline: Accelerated cognitive decline and increased risk of dementia and Alzheimer's disease.
- Increased Risk of Accidents: Higher risk of car accidents, workplace accidents, and other types of accidents.
- Reduced Quality of Life: Overall reduction in quality of life and well-being.
Advanced Strategies and Emerging Research
Beyond basic sleep hygiene practices, there are more advanced strategies and emerging research areas that show promise for improving sleep and combating sleep deprivation:
- Light Therapy: Using controlled exposure to light to regulate the circadian rhythm and improve sleep patterns.
- Chronotherapy: Gradually shifting the sleep-wake cycle to align with desired sleep times.
- Biofeedback: Using electronic monitoring to gain awareness and control over physiological processes, such as muscle tension and heart rate, to promote relaxation and sleep.
- Sleep Tracking Technology: Utilizing wearable devices and apps to monitor sleep patterns and identify potential problems.
- Genetic Research: Exploring the genetic factors that influence sleep patterns and individual sleep needs.
- Pharmacological Advances: Developing new medications with fewer side effects to treat sleep disorders.
Frequently Asked Questions (FAQ)
Q: How much sleep do I really need?
A: Most adults need 7-9 hours of sleep per night. That said, individual sleep needs can vary depending on factors such as age, genetics, and lifestyle.
Q: What are the best ways to improve my sleep hygiene?
A: Establish a regular sleep schedule, create a relaxing bedtime routine, optimize your sleep environment, avoid caffeine and alcohol before bed, and exercise regularly Worth knowing..
Q: Are naps a good way to catch up on sleep?
A: Naps can be beneficial for improving alertness and performance, but they should be short (20-30 minutes) and taken earlier in the day to avoid interfering with nighttime sleep.
Q: When should I see a doctor about my sleep problems?
A: If you are experiencing chronic sleep deprivation, difficulty falling asleep or staying asleep, or other sleep-related symptoms, consult a doctor for diagnosis and treatment.
Q: Can sleep deprivation be fatal?
A: While rare, extreme sleep deprivation can contribute to fatal accidents or exacerbate underlying medical conditions That's the part that actually makes a difference..
